Kent flooding: River Medway by Lockmeadow in Maidstone bursts its banks

The River Medway has burst its banks in Maidstone.

Photos show the river beside Lockmeadow Entertainment Centre has completely flooded the towpath and surrounding area.

Weather warnings are currently in place across the county.

The government's Met Office has issued a yellow warning of rain across Kent and the south of the country, as heavy rain moves east across southern areas.

It warns that some travel disruption is likely, and that some homes and businesses are likely to flood.

The warning was originally in place until this evening but has been extended until 9am tomorrow (Sunday).
